Gifted Savings is seeking a highly organized, execution-focused operator to own the day-to-day operational workflows that keep our programs running smoothly. In this role, you'll manage internal systems, coordinate reporting and program evaluation efforts, and ensure that teachers, administrators, students, and teammates have the information and processes they need to succeed.
Responsibilities
- Own and continuously improve the operational systems and workflows that support successful program implementation across schools and communities
- Maintain accurate student, school, and program records across internal systems, ensuring data integrity
- Serve as the primary administrator for core program tools and workflows, including Clever roster synchronization, user account management, dashboard maintenance, and recurring operational processes
- Coordinate program launch logistics, implementation timelines, academic calendars, deployment schedules, and key milestones
- Publish and maintain lesson content, activities, and resources within the platform, ensuring all materials are accurate, current, and deployed on schedule
- Maintain teacher materials—including toolkits, lesson slide decks, and related resources—and ensure schools always have access to the most current versions
- Coordinate surveys, participant recruitment, and research logistics with our academic partners to support ongoing program evaluation
- Produce reports, dashboards, and data exports to support program school partners, impact measurement, and internal decision-making
- Respond to support requests from students, teachers, and school partners, answering questions, troubleshooting routine issues, and escalating complex inquiries when appropriate
- Manage and distribute communications related to lesson schedules, deadlines, portfolio information, and platform access
- Partner closely with Product, Program, and Communications to identify opportunities to streamline workflows, improve operational efficiency, and strengthen the overall program experience as Gifted Savings continues to grow
